3. Legal Requirements
In the Philippines, starting a business entails adhering to various legal requirements. Register your business name with the Department of Trade and Industry (DTI) and acquire the necessary permits and licenses. Familiarize yourself with the regulations surrounding the sale of vaping products, including age restrictions and health regulations.
